Why Is VanEck Merk Gold ETF Up Today?

VanEck Merk Gold ETF (NYSEARCA: OUNZ) has increased as gold prices rebound toward record levels. Because OUNZ invests primarily in physical gold, the ETF is benefiting from renewed demand for bullion and expectations that the Federal Reserve may keep interest rates steady.

  • Positive Sentiment: Weak U.S. economic data supported gold. July retail sales fell 0.6%, well below expectations, while preliminary August consumer sentiment dropped to 51. The weaker data reinforced expectations for less restrictive Federal Reserve policy, helping spot gold approach $4,400 per ounce. Gold rallies to session high after retail sales drop
  • Positive Sentiment: Inflation and rate expectations remain supportive. Softer July producer-price data, alongside a relatively benign consumer-price report, has reduced rate-hike expectations and eased Treasury yields. Lower real yields generally improve gold’s appeal because bullion does not pay interest. Gold and silver price forecast
  • Positive Sentiment: Longer-term demand expectations are bullish. UBS said falling real rates, a weaker U.S. dollar and continued sovereign buying could push gold toward $5,000 per ounce in the first half of 2027. An LBMA survey also placed the average year-end forecast near $4,500. UBS sees gold challenging $5,000
  • Neutral Sentiment: Gold’s outlook remains volatile. The metal has struggled to sustain moves near the $4,500 resistance level, and a firm dollar, changing Treasury yields and profit-taking have produced sharp intraday reversals. Gold price analysis
  • Negative Sentiment: Near-term momentum has not been uniformly positive. Gold was still on track for a weekly decline, while mining shares weakened as the recent metals rally stalled. A sustained failure to break resistance could limit gains in OUNZ despite the supportive macroeconomic backdrop. U.S. futures fall; gold on track for weekly loss
